Query.search("text", "key words") Searches string attributes for provided keywords. Requires a full-text index on queried attributes. Query.orderDesc("attribute") Orders results in descending order by attribute. Attribute must be indexed. This list from arstechnica's blogpost has also details of usage: Note: Found the link above from a Microsoft forum. …31 Google Advanced Search Tips. 1. Explicit Phrase. Let's say you're searching on Google for content about inbound marketing. Instead of just typing inbound marketing into the Google search box, you will likely be better off searching explicitly for the phrase. To do this, simply enclose the search phrase within double quotes.Mar 4, 2021 · Historically, SEO professionals have looked for certain words or phrases in the query to infer the type of search. Sales | How To WRITTEN BY: Jess Pingrey Publis...When Google was founded in September 1998, it was serving ten thousand search queries per day (by the end of 2006 that same amount would be served in a single second). In September 1999, one year after being launched, Google was already answering 3.5 million search queries daily. For example, here is a search query to find devices located on SingTel Mobile and located in the city of Singapore: org:"SingTel Mobile" city:Singapore …Keywords vs Search Queries. Keywords and search queries are not the same and shouldn’t be used interchangeably. A keyword is an average of multiple search queries. Sequelize provides the Model.bulkCreate method to allow creating multiple records at once, with only one query. The usage of Model.bulkCreate is very similar to Model.create, by receiving an array of objects instead of a single object. const captains = await Captain.bulkCreate([.Mar 4, 2021 · Historically, SEO professionals have looked for certain words or phrases in the query to infer the type of search. In order to define SQL to execute for a Spring Data repository method, we can annotate the method with the @Query annotation — its value attribute contains the JPQL or SQL to execute. The @Query annotation takes precedence over named queries, which are annotated with @NamedQuery or defined in an orm.xml file.db.collection.find () projection can accept aggregation expressions and syntax.
